B. Frank & Relish at The Boardwalk at Granite Park

Granite Properties, a commercial real estate investment, development and management company, announced November 7 that B. Frank & Relish, a new fine casual eatery with a wood fired grill and a prep forward kitchen as the focal point, has opened at The Boardwalk at Granite Park, which is located at the intersection of Sam Rayburn Tollway (121) and the Dallas North Tollway.

The new concept offers a creative and approachable menu influenced by veteran restaurateur Jason Graman’s West Coast culinary roots. A mix of classic, artisan and global inspired dishes with twists on comfort food are served in a unique setting with an eclectic array of chandeliers hanging from vintage doors. The eatery is centered around a custom wood fired grill that sears in the flavors of fresh sustainable fish, local Rosewood Wagyu steaks, locally sourced vegetables and other proteins.

To celebrate the “Relish” in B. Frank & Relish, guests are greeted with a complimentary mason jar of Smokey pickles, which are also available for take-away.

The menu offers dishes to share, including Näsh, a smokey kettle grilled hummus with baba ghanoush, olives, feta and naan, and the B. Famous Wings, grilled with a smokey Tabasco chipotle sauce. Salads range from the The Classic Wedge to creative greens like The Cashews & Greens which mixes fruits with 650-degree grilled nuts. The entrées are divided into the casual “Grub” and fine “Plates.” Dishes include 8145 Pastrami, a West Coast Style Pastrami, which is brined in-house for eight days, rests for one day, slow cooked for four hours and steam cooked for five hours; a Smokey Southern Fried Chicken; the B. Frank, a foot-long Wagyu beef hot dog; and, Wagyu filet and hanger steak locally sourced from Rosewood Ranch.

The drink menu offers a wide range of whiskey, wine and spirits and includes creative handcrafted cocktails, 20 carefully curated wines on tap, as well as beers and saké on tap.
